Wireless Internet Television

In this modern age it is possible to receive a television broadcast over the internet, eliminating the need for you to sit in front of a television set in order to watch your favorite programs. Solutions have been created by device manufactures, mobile providers, broadcasters and innovative companies. So wherever you have a wireless internet connection, you will be able to watch wireless internet television on your laptop.


To get started, you will need to choose a TV service for your wireless device. Major League Baseball’s iPhone application and free services like Livestation and the Slingbox are some options which allow video from a user’s home TV to be received on a wireless device. Companies like AT&T;, Verizon, Sprint and T-mobile also offer television packages, allowing you to watch TV on a handheld device.

You should proceed to sign up with the service that suits you best. Television service directly from a mobile service provider can be purchased on their individual websites. Major League Baseball and Sling need an application to work, which is purchased from the phone’s application store. Livestation, which is a free service, only requires you to go to their website and click on a link to start watching TV.

If your decision is to use Slingbox then you should connect it to your home broadband cable box. You can also use the mobile Sling application in order to access the box remotely from your wireless device.

Another option is to head over to Hulu, which is a site featuring television shows from cable TV and regular TV broadcasts. As no registration is required, you will be up and going quickly. The specific television genre you want to watch can be selected or searched for. Select and episode and click “Play”. The show will then begin to play in your viewer. You can also go to Fancast and watch full-length TV shows from channels such as HBO and Cinemax. Click on a show you want to watch and then “Play”. Another option is Spreety RV, which is a site that links to ABC, CBS and NBC and provides a legal entertainment experience. Although some content is free, they require payment for a lot of their content.
